Introduction to Mirrored Cameras
Mirrored cameras have been a cornerstone of photography for decades, offering a level of precision and control that is hard to match with other types of cameras. The key to their functionality lies in a mirror and prism system that reflects light from the lens up to the viewfinder, allowing the photographer to preview the image before taking the picture. This real-time preview is invaluable for adjusting composition, focus, and exposure.
Historical Context
The concept of SLR cameras dates back to the early 20th century, but it wasn’t until the 1960s that they became widely popular among professional and amateur photographers. The introduction of digital technology in the late 20th century led to the development of digital SLR (DSLR) cameras, which combined the benefits of film SLRs with the versatility of digital photography.
Basic Components
A mirrored camera consists of several key components:
– Mirror: Reflects light from the lens up to the viewfinder.
– Pentaprism/Pentamirror: Changes the orientation of the image so it appears correctly in the viewfinder.
– Viewfinder: Allows the photographer to see the image.
– Shutter: Opens to expose the image sensor (or film) to light.
– Image Sensor (or Film): Captures the image.
How Mirrored Cameras Work
The operation of a mirrored camera can be broken down into several stages:
The Viewing Stage
When looking through the viewfinder of a mirrored camera, light passes through the lens and is reflected by the mirror up to the pentaprism or pentamirror. This optical arrangement allows the photographer to see exactly what will be captured, making it easier to frame the shot, check focus, and assess the lighting.
The Exposure Stage
When the shutter button is pressed, the mirror flips up out of the light path, and the shutter opens, allowing light to pass through to the image sensor (in a DSLR) or film (in a film SLR). The duration for which the shutter remains open is determined by the shutter speed setting. After the exposure is made, the mirror returns to its original position, and the shutter closes.
Phase Detection Autofocus
One of the significant advantages of mirrored cameras is their ability to use phase detection autofocus. This method uses a separate sensor to measure the phase difference between light passing through different parts of the lens, allowing for fast and accurate autofocus. However, with the advent of mirrorless cameras, which use on-sensor phase detection, the advantage in autofocus speed and accuracy is less pronounced.
Benefits of Mirrored Cameras
Despite the rise of mirrorless cameras, mirrored cameras still offer several benefits:
- Optical Viewfinder: Provides a genuine, lag-free view of the scene.
- Fast Phase Detection Autofocus: Especially beneficial for tracking moving subjects.
- Battery Life: Generally longer than mirrorless cameras because the mirror and prism system is more energy-efficient than the electronic viewfinder and rear screen of mirrorless cameras.
Limitations and Evolution
While mirrored cameras have their advantages, they also have some limitations, such as the mirror blackout time, which is the brief period when the mirror is flipped up and the viewfinder goes dark. Additionally, the mechanical components can lead to wear and tear over time. The evolution of camera technology has seen the development of mirrorless cameras, which aim to address these limitations by eliminating the mirror and pentaprism, using an electronic viewfinder instead.

How do I use mirrored cameras for portrait photography?
To use a mirrored camera for portrait photography, you’ll want to start by selecting a lens with a wide aperture, such as a 50mm or 85mm lens. This will allow you to create a shallow depth of field, blurring the background and drawing attention to your subject. You’ll also want to pay attention to the lighting, using soft, natural light or a flash to create a flattering and dramatic effect. Additionally, you’ll want to experiment with different compositions and poses, using the camera’s viewfinder to preview the scene and make any necessary adjustments.
When shooting portraits with a mirrored camera, it’s also important to pay attention to the camera’s settings and modes. You may want to use the camera’s aperture priority mode, which allows you to set the aperture and let the camera adjust the shutter speed accordingly. You should also experiment with different autofocus modes, such as continuous autofocus or face detection, to ensure that your subject is sharply focused.
